KTR inaugurates various projects in Kothagudem

April 03, 2018 10:27 pm | Updated 10:27 pm IST - KOTHAGUDEM

Minister for Municipal Administration and Urban Development K.T. Rama Rao made a whirlwind tour to the tribal heartland of Manuguru mandal on Tuesday.

Mr Rao opened a bridge built across the Kodipunjulavagu at a cost of ₹5.60 crore at Manuguru town, apart from inaugurating 80 houses under the double bedroom scheme, Industrial Training Institute (ITI) building, a drinking water scheme, and various road development works in the mandal.

He addressed a well-attended public meeting in the coal hub of Manuguru late on Tuesday afternoon.
